Bring your appetite—Old Canal Days serves up some of the most delicious fairground food in Illinois. From sizzling fried treats and classic hot dogs to sweet desserts, grilled specialties, and refreshing lemonade, our festival food court captures the best flavors of a county fair, summer food festival, and local Lockport favorites all in one place.


With an exciting mix of local restaurants, regional fair vendors, specialty food stands, dessert booths, and food trucks inspired by food truck festival Chicago flavors, this event feels like a mini lockport food fest for the whole family. Whether you're craving something sweet, fried, fresh, or boldly seasoned, you'll find it here.

At Old Canal Days, the food court blends the nostalgia of state fair classics with modern street-food creativity. From fried chicken and crispy fries to gooey grilled cheese, bbq turkey, and sweet corn, there’s always something new to try each year.


Our lineup of fair food favorites and new specialties makes it easy to taste your way through the festival. Many visitors say this event feels like a “taste fair” where you can explore the very best in food for fair, including:

  • Corn dog baskets

  • Fresh-squeezed lemonade

  • Hand-dipped ice cream

  • Funnel cake with powdered sugar

  • Smoky bbq bowls

  • Buttery grilled chicken sandwiches

  • Crispy fried pickles

  • Cheese curds and cheese fries

  • Flavor-packed Mexican street corn

  • Sweet and crunchy caramel corn and candy apples


Whether you’re in the mood for something classic or something bold, this is the place to enjoy it.
